ive got a ionics mono and a crinkle and i find the mono a lot better brush as the crinkle looses its shape and blocks the flow from the jets

Supposed to be used with hot water the new one,can be a bit stiff with cold water.If you don`t have a hot system place it in hot water for a minute and see the difference in the bristles,they go softer and splay better.
